Shinco Portable Air Conditioner with Built-in Dehumidifier
It is a compact and portable air conditioner that can cool rooms up to 200 sq. ft in size with its powerful cooling, dehumidification, and fan modes as well as LED display and simple selections panel for easy operation. It also has a full-featured remote control, 24-hour timer plus quiet mode on a low-speed setting.
Top benefits of Shinco Portable Air Conditioner
- Shinco 8,000 BTU Portable Air Conditioner with Built-in Dehumidifier Function has 3 modes to choose from: cooling, dehumidification and fan.
- The air conditioner can cool your room; 2 speed fan satisfies your needs. With 19.2L/day dehumidifying capacity.
- It is small and portable making it easy to move around(4 castors wheels).

Whynter ARC-14S 14,000 BTU Portable Air Conditioner
It has three operational modes: dehumidifier or fan and cooling capacity (ASHRAE) / (DOE+ Standard). It also includes Eco-friendly CFC free Green R-32 refrigerant,
Extendable exhaust hose up to 60 inches and Window kit dimension: minimum 46 maximum. The noise level (dBA): less than 56 as well as it has noice reflecting off hard surfaces such as a floor or wall can make the sounds seem louder than they actually are.
Installation instruction includes cleaning the air filters, Adding minimum distance/gap of clearance from the air intake, and Setting the unit to cooling mode.

What you need to know before purchasing one?
Before spending money on a grow tent air conditioner, it’s important to first decide what type of unit will suit your needs best. There are two different types available:
A portable model which can be moved as needed or A fixed place version that remains stationary throughout the entire growing season
It’s also wise to consider how much power you’ll need from an AC unit before making a purchase. For smaller tents (under 300 sq ft), most units run between 150-400 watts while larger areas may require more than 1000 watts!
